We've reached our limit and hardly ever pick up anymore; we’re seriously contemplating ditching the landline altogether.12 yearsToday, I received a rather unsolicited call from a firm identifying themselves as Energy Saving Systems (ESS), trying to peddle solar panels. When I pointed out that I’m registered with the Telephone Preference Service, he brazenly remarked that since their service was complimentary, it wasn't anything special and they disregarded such registrations. After a bit of back-and-forth about the matter, he even provided me with a contact number to lodge a formal complaint. Naturally, I decided to look it up, only to find out it was a number for Childline! What a farce!Energy Saving SystemsESSTelephone Preference ServiceChildline12 yearsI've been receiving calls from this number around four times a day, and as soon as I answer, the line just goes silent! For the record, it’s best not to respond to them at all...12 yearsI've been receiving a barrage of calls from a company called Green Plan, even on Good Friday and Easter Sunday, which is rather bewildering! When I informed them that I'm on the Telephone Preference Service list, they had the audacity to suggest that their calls were permissible because they were supposedly discussing a government-endorsed scheme. I made it clear that I would be lodging a complaint against them, and I expected a reputable business to have no qualms about sharing their head office address. Naturally, they dodged my request completely. Nonetheless, I've gone ahead and reported them regardless.Green PlanTelephone Preference Service12 yearsReceived a call yesterday at 4 o'clock on Sunday and then seven more times on bank holiday Monday. About 01 Numbers
The indicated numbers refer to specific locations in the UK and are often utilized by homes and businesses. Frequently termed as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the costs for these geographic numbers are predicated on the time of day. Most service providers offer call packages that allow free calls during selected times. Call costs from mobile phones are subject to the chosen calling plan, with a lot of plans offering these numbers in their free call packages.
